Understanding Solana’s Architecture
Founded in 2017 by Anatoly Yakovenko, Solana uses a unique architecture that is built to prioritize speed and scalability. Unlike traditional blockchains that use a Proof of Work (PoW) or a Proof of Stake (PoS) consensus mechanism, Solana employs a combination of mechanisms, including Proof of History (PoH). This innovative approach synchronizes the network, allowing for more efficient processing of transactions.
With PoH, Solana can process thousands of transactions per second (TPS), which is a game-changer when compared to platforms like Bitcoin and Ethereum. For example, while Bitcoin can handle about 7 TPS and Ethereum around 30 TPS, Solana can achieve over 65,000 TPS at peak times. This incredible throughput makes it suitable for a variety of applications, especially those that require high-speed transactions, such as finance, gaming, and NFTs.
Benefits of Using Solana for Decentralized Applications
1. **Speed:** The standout feature of Solana is its speed. With its ability to finalize transactions in about 400 milliseconds, developers can create applications that deliver immediate results, improving user satisfaction and engagement.
2. **Cost-Effectiveness:** Transaction fees on the Solana network are extremely low, generally costing a fraction of a cent per transaction. This competitive pricing makes it an attractive option for developers looking to build and deploy dApps without incurring prohibitive costs.
3. **Scalability:** Solana’s architecture enables it to scale horizontally. As demand increases, additional nodes can be integrated into the network, allowing for higher throughput without sacrificing performance. This is crucial for applications expecting rapid growth.
4. **Interoperability:** Solana’s infrastructure supports various programming languages, making it easier for developers from different backgrounds to engage with the platform. Its compatibility with popular software tools also enhances its flexibility in development.

Challenges and Considerations
While Solana presents numerous advantages, it also faces its share of challenges. One of the primary concerns is its relative youth compared to other more established platforms like Ethereum. Being a newer blockchain means it may face growing pains, such as network outages or security vulnerabilities.
Network Reliability: Although Solana has experienced impressive uptime, it has also faced occasional outages that have raised eyebrows among developers and users alike. Ensuring that the network remains operational during unprecedented demand periods is crucial for its long-term success.
Decentralization: Critics often argue that Solana’s architecture poses potential risks in terms of decentralization. The network is relatively centralized since it relies on fewer nodes compared to older blockchains, which could make it susceptible to control by a small number of entities.
